N-[(3,4-dichlorophenyl)methyl]prop-2-en-1-amine
Also Known As: N-[(3,4-dichlorophenyl)methyl]prop-2-en-1-amine, [(3,4-Dichlorophenyl)methyl](prop-2-en-1-yl)amine, N-(3,4-dichlorobenzyl)prop-2-en-1-amine, AB01317749-02
| Molecular Formula | C10H11Cl2N |
| Molecular Weight | 215.02686 g/mol |
| XLogP | 3.6 |
| Topological Polar Surface Area (TPSA) | 12.0 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 1 |
| Rotatable Bonds | 4 |
| Exact Mass | 215.02686 Da |
| Heavy Atoms | 13 |
| Complexity | 161.0 |
| SMILES | C=CCNCC1=CC(=C(C=C1)Cl)Cl |
| InChIKey | PXNDPJQOMCOTNO-UHFFFAOYSA-N |
